  DAVID LEWIS  (Violin, Violin Baroque, Viola, Viola Baroque)» 

Orchestral Work
Orchestras: King's Chamber Orchestra, London Concert Orchestra, London Handel Orchestra, Mozart Festival Orchestra, Opera Box, Orchestra of the Age of Enlightenment, Orchestra of the Baroque, Sinfonia ViVA, Stowe Opera, Thames Sinfonia, Welsh National Opera Orchestra.

David's orchestral work also includes Scottish Ballet and was a full time member of Welsh National Opera from 1980 - 87.

Education
David was born in Paignton 1957. David's schooling took place at Highdown School, Reading (1970 - 1976). David's graduate studies took place at the Royal College of Music (1976 - 1980) and the London Bible College (1987 - 1988).

Teachers: John Ludlow, Maria Lidka (violin), John Russell (piano), Norman del Mar (conducting), Leonard Hirsch (chamber music).

David joined Morgensterns in May 1990
